MEMPHIS, Tenn.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Feb. 25, 2002
Homewood Suites(R) by Hilton, the national brand of upscale, all-suite, residential-style hotels, today announced that it has completed and opened its first hotel conversion project, the 140-suite Homewood Suites by Hilton hotel in Oakland, Calif.
The hotel is owned by Oakland Hospitality, Inc and operated under a franchise license agreement with Promus Hotels, Inc., the franchise subsidiary of Beverly Hills-based Hilton Hotels Corporation.
